Important Factors to Consider When Selecting a Dependable General Contractor

When beginning a home improvement project, how can one guarantee they select a trustworthy general contractor? First, people should obtain suggestions from friends, family, or online reviews to identify potential candidates. It is essential to confirm credentials, such as licenses and insurance, ensuring the builder complies with local requirements. Subsequently, reviewing past work through portfolios or references offers insights into the contractor's quality of work and dependability.

Furthermore, acquiring multiple estimates can help gauge reasonable costs and work timelines. Communication skills are also critical; a builder should be accessible and attentive to inquiries. Additionally, a solid contract detailing project scope, timelines, and payment schedules safeguards both sides. Ultimately, follow your gut; if a contractor seems unprofessional or unclear, it may indicate upcoming problems. By adhering to these recommendations, property owners can significantly boost their chances of selecting a reliable construction professional, resulting in prosperous renovation projects.

Typical Renovation Problems and Methods to Sidestep Them

Many homeowners encounter challenges during home renovations that can lead to costly delays and dissatisfaction. One common mistake is underestimating the financial allocation. Without a detailed financial plan, unforeseen costs can quickly surface, jeopardizing the renovation. Additionally, failing to secure necessary permits can result in penalties and work stoppages, complicating the remodeling effort.

One frequent mistake is rushing the process of making decisions. Quick decisions regarding layout and design can result in disappointment down the road. Homeowners often neglect the significance of employing experienced professionals, which can undermine the quality of work and safety standards.

In the end, failing to communicate adequately with contractors can result in miscommunications and unmet expectations. To circumvent these challenges, homeowners should focus on careful planning, obtain the needed permits, choose experienced professionals, and maintain clear communication throughout the construction project. By resolving these frequent mistakes, homeowners can guarantee a smoother and more gratifying remodeling journey.

What Steps Can I Take to Verify a Contractor's Licenses and Insurance?

To confirm a contractor's licenses and insurance, one can check state regulatory agencies and insurance providers. Furthermore, obtaining copies of licenses and insurance certificates straight from the contractor guarantees authenticity and compliance with regulations.

What Span Should You Budget for Common Home Improvement Ventures?

The expected timeline for residential renovation projects varies, regularly extending from a few weeks to several months, influenced by how complex the project is, size, and mandatory permits. Maintaining dialogue with the contractor can help you establish a more accurate schedule.

May I inhabit My Home While Remodeling Are Occurring?

Yes, one can reside in a home during remodeling work, though it often relies on the project scope. Smaller-scale renovations may support ongoing occupancy, while extensive work might necessitate temporary displacement for safety and comfort.

What Payment Options Do Contractors Generally Accept?

Contractors regularly accept a broad range of payment methods, including cash, checks, credit cards, and digital payment platforms. Some may also offer financing arrangements, allowing clients versatility in regulating renovation costs and payment schedules.

What's the Best Way to Address Issues With My Construction Expert?

To manage contractor conflicts, one should communicate with clarity, record every communication, and seek a resolution through negotiation. If unresolved, arbitration or court proceedings may be necessary to protect one's interests effectively.
